Abstract
The utility model belongs to technical field of civil engineering, more particularly to a kind of weld nest formula cross hang connection structure, including the cross-shaped dagger being vertically arranged between precast concrete beam slab and tubular concrete knoll, side where the upper end of cross-shaped dagger to precast concrete beam slab is extended with connection bolt, and connection bolt passes through precast concrete beam slab and tightens fixation by nut;The lower end of cross-shaped dagger is plugged in tubular concrete knoll, and is welded between the doughnut-shaped steel plate for leaning to one side and being preset in precast concrete pier top portion of cross-shaped dagger and is cut pressing plate;The connection bolt realization precast concrete beam slab that the utility model is extended by cross-shaped dagger and its upper end is fixedly connected with concrete knoll, cross-shaped dagger and connection bolt are suitable for the rigging error between precast concrete beam slab and concrete knoll, and good connecting effect, and the pressing plate of cutting between cross-shaped dagger and default concrete pier is cut off when needing replacing structure, it is convenient and efficient.

In specific work progress, the connection bolt 3 on cross-shaped dagger 6 is passed through into precast concrete beam slab 1, and will
Fixation is tightened by nut in the upper end, then plants into tubular concrete knoll 4 lower end of cross-shaped dagger 6, then exists
Site welding cuts pressing plate 10, which can realize the quick connection of pier, plate, to evade traditional cast-in-place connection structure
Temporary facility it is more, the big drawback of site operation amount;The contraposition that the connection structures such as traditional stem grafting or splicing are omitted is difficult, right
The problem of prefabricated precision prescribed height and constructional difficulties, improves the joint efficiency of pier, plate, and the effect connected is good, and intensity is high;
When needing to carry out structure maintenance, cut off cut pressing plate can be realized precast concrete beam slab 1 and concrete knoll 4 quickly point
Solution, and weld again and cut pressing plate 10 and can realize the quick connection of precast concrete beam slab 1 Yu concrete knoll 4.
Further, as shown in connection with fig. 2, according to the utility model, it is described cut pressing plate can be set it is multiple, to mention
Bonding strength between high cross-shaped dagger 6 and the doughnut-shaped steel plate 11 for being preset in 4 top of concrete knoll, the utility model
In, described cuts there are four the settings of pressing plate 10, is correspondingly arranged on four side plates of cross-shaped dagger 6, described cuts pressing plate 10
For steel structure, with a thickness of 20mm, it is not less than 200mm with the weld length of cross-shaped dagger 6, and is preset in concrete knoll
The weld length of the doughnut-shaped steel plate 11 at 4 tops is not less than 100mm, and the cross-shaped dagger 6 is to the top of concrete knoll 4
Pressure passes through and cuts the cutting of pressing plate 10, pressure effect is realized.
Further, in the utility model, the precast concrete beam slab 1 is equipped with bolt hole 2 and wears for connection bolt 3
It crosses, and the aperture of the bolt hole 2 is greater than the diameter of connection bolt 3.Specifically, the aperture of the bolt hole 2 is 55mm, even
Connecting bolt 3 uses M24 bolt, the direct big 31mm of the aperture ratio M24 bolt of the bolt hole 2, so as to adapt to concrete
Influence of the native beam slab 1 in the longitudinal and transverse gradient to horizontal installation position about 10mm, moreover, can also reserve the sky of cement slurry in fill orifice
Between.
Further, as shown in connection with fig. 3, the convenience actually manufactured for convenience, the upper end welding of the cross-shaped dagger 6
There is ring flange 8, ring flange 8 is anchored with the lower end for connecting bolt 3 by nut, and the cross-shaped dagger 6 and ring flange 8 can be individually
Machine-shaping is welded as a whole again, ring flange 8 facilitate cross-shaped dagger 6 with connect being connected and fixed for bolt 3.
In the utility model, the cross-shaped dagger 6 includes 61 two sides plate face of the first support plate 61 and the first support plate
Second, third support plate 62,63 of vertical welding, and along the two sides of the plate length direction of the first support plate 61 and second, third
Support plate 62,63 is fixed with mounting plate 64 far from the side of the first support plate 61;Mounting plate 64 and it is preset in concrete knoll 4
It is welded between the doughnut-shaped steel plate 11 at top and cuts pressing plate 10.
The width of first support plate 61 is less than the internal diameter of the pier top cavity 5 of concrete knoll 4, specifically, this reality
Horizontal cross section dimension with novel middle cross-shaped dagger 6 is 280mm × 280mm, than the pier top cavity 5 of concrete knoll 4
The small 100mm of internal diameter, in this way, cross-shaped dagger 6 can have certain biasing in pier top cavity 5, to adapt to precast concrete
Deviation is horizontally mounted no more than 50mm between beam slab 1 and concrete knoll 4.
In the utility model, the standard that the cross-shaped dagger 6 is plugged in the pier top cavity 5 of concrete knoll 4 is long
Degree is 0.2m, is suitable for being not more than the vertical installation deviation of 200mm between precast concrete beam slab 1 and concrete knoll 4.
